Bat chat and trek
Holkham Park is home to a whole host of species. One, which is rarely seen by our visitors, is our thriving bat community. As the sun begins to fade, join us for a talk and walk, with our expert ecologist, Phil Parker.
Explore the historic woodland surrounding Holkham lake and spot these fascinating creatures in flight, with the help of ultrasonic bat detectors and a thermal imaging camera.
